Output b1524d6c561460f8f272a6bb5a147ed198d1b969e1d0fcd771bfadc76680633e:0

value
458115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7c66af0f3f40ab2134517220403307c5ce62d2 OP_EQUAL
address
38fSJfS2hKDTyRK1vp4GFyQN1qwQjkxjLh
transaction
b1524d6c561460f8f272a6bb5a147ed198d1b969e1d0fcd771bfadc76680633e
confirmations
435206
spent
true